Which of the following is NOT a RECA educational resource for industry professionals?
- Correct Answer ✔✔ Spatial Information System (Spin 2)

Who is responsible for producing the "Real Property Report"? - Correct Answer ✔✔
Alberta Land Surveyor

Benefits of RECAS trust assurance and practice review program - Correct Answer ✔✔ -
effective record keeping and administrative procedures
- education and advice in relation to brokerage trust accounting
- identifies and resolves potential problems regarding brokerage trust accounting
requirements

Responsibilities of RECA - Correct Answer ✔✔ - Handling professional conduct review
- establishing industry standards of practice
- issuing authorization to trade in real estate

Four factors of production - Correct Answer ✔✔ land, labor, capital, entrepreneurship

RECA provides the following annual reports - Correct Answer ✔✔ - financial reports
- industry statistics
- reports for the previous year

Who has the power to amend the Rules of the RE Act? - Correct Answer ✔✔ Council
(not the Provincial Legislature, their job is to amend the RE Act itself - two very different
things)

Who has the power to suspend / revoke a license? - Correct Answer ✔✔ The Executive
Director

- determines the length of suspension
- serves the decision on the industry professional
- will consider the evidence when making the decision

What's included in written service agreements? - Correct Answer ✔✔ - the services to
be provided by the brokerage

,- the responsibilities of each party to the agreement (i.e. remuneration from client to
brokerage)
- the names of the parties to the agreement

Failure to immediately notify Executive Director of changes to information provided in
support of license results in: - Correct Answer ✔✔ - Exec. Director may refer the matter
for a professional conduct review
- Exec. Director may suspend industry professionals license
- Exec. director may cancel the industry professionals license

Length of time a license is valid for if NOT registered w a brokerage - Correct Answer
✔✔ 36 months

Level of Disclosure: Other party represented by another brokerage - Correct Answer
✔✔ Level 1

Level of Disclosure: Other party not represented - Correct Answer ✔✔ Level 2

Level of Disclosure: Other party represented by same brokerage - Correct Answer ✔✔
Level 3

Inducement vs incentives - Correct Answer ✔✔ - Inducement is client specific
- Incentive is offered by the brokerage to any potential client

Records must be: - Correct Answer ✔✔ - kept in Alberta
- maintained in electronic form
- kept by brokerage for 3 years
- accessible to RECA for inspection
- they can be held in multiple locations, provided they're all in Alberta

Personal Ethics - Correct Answer ✔✔ Morals - held by individual
Ethics - Standard of Conduct (values/beliefs that guide actions)
Professional Standards - Rules and Regulations

Real Estate Insurance Exchange (REIX) - Correct Answer ✔✔ - provides financial
protection
- compensates consumers up to $35,000
- mandatory errors & omissions insurance + negligence
- excludes injuries or death, transfers of title, commission/fees
- $3,500 is the first deductible
- $7,000 if second claim.
- RECA collects premiums with licensing fees

Tort Law - Correct Answer ✔✔ Compensation for civil wrongs that result in harm
- Negligent Tort
- carelessness, failure to exercise reasonable care

, - Intentional Tort
- assault, fraud, theft, defamation
- strict liability Tort
- the act itself, producting defective products, using hazardous materials

Ethical Decision Making - Correct Answer ✔✔ 1. Recognize
2. Analyze
3. Test
3A. Seek assistance if needed
4. Implement

Duty based approach to ethical decision making - Correct Answer ✔✔ - individuals
intentions or motives
- belief in universal moral system of ethical reasoning
- individuals should do the right thing because its the right thing to do

Benefits of REIX - Correct Answer ✔✔ - enhances the image of the profession
- has the potential to save on insurance costs
- The profession is active in managing the program and its risks

Errors and Omissions Insurance - Correct Answer ✔✔ real estate equivalent of
malpractice coverage

Comprehensive General Liability Insurance - Correct Answer ✔✔ - broad coverage for
claims against injury/damage
- civil liability (a fall)
- any damages or injuries
- legal defense costs
- does not cover issues related to real estate transactions

Voluntary Broker Resolution Process (VBRP) - Correct Answer ✔✔ - enables broker to
take the lead in resolving complaints and disputes
- prior to RECA + Formal courts
- brokers confer with REIX before proceeding

Benefits of Voluntary Broker Resolution Process - Correct Answer ✔✔ - avoids time and
intrusion involved with RECA investigation
- identifies deficient brokerage practices that need improvement
- allows participation in the process to achieve acceptable resolution
- opportunity to mend relationship with consumer

Privacy Law - Correct Answer ✔✔ - Brokerages must designate a privacy officer to be
accountable for compliance
- must be consistent with the applicable privacy legislation
